Q: Is 21,064,770 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 21,064,770 is a composite number.

Why is 21,064,770 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 21,064,770 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 5 6 9 10 15 18 30 45 59 90 118 177 295 354 531 590 885 1,062 1,770 2,655 3,967 5,310 7,934 11,901 19,835 23,802 35,703 39,670 59,505 71,406 119,010 178,515 234,053 357,030 468,106 702,159 1,170,265 1,404,318 2,106,477 2,340,530 3,510,795 4,212,954 7,021,590 10,532,385 and 21,064,770, with no remainder.

Since 21,064,770 cannot be divided by just 1 and 21,064,770, it is a composite number.
